Let's go for a walk in the garden with our 8 wooden characters and nature elements: snail, ladybug, tree, caterpillar... Using the 12 double-sided model cards, children from 3 years old will have to reproduce a scene on the wooden support and, at the same time, acquire associated vocabulary: left/right, in front/behind, next to... They will also develop their sense of observation. There are 3 difficulty levels represented by colors on the cards. Gradually, the child can move from placing 2 elements to 5. This game can be used in an autonomous workshop but also in a duo with an adult describing the garden scene for the child to reproduce. Practical! Colored dots placed on the wooden support and on the model cards help the child orient themselves. This wooden educational game is also very pretty!
